لینکس میں فائل کیسے بنائیں



مسائل کو ختم کرنے کے لئے ہمارے آلے کو آزمائیں

لینکس میں بہت سے وجوہات ہیں جن کی مدد سے آپ فائل کو تیز اور آسان بنیاد پر تشکیل دینا چاہتے ہیں۔ ہوسکتا ہے کہ آپ کسی ایسی جگہ کے لئے پلیس ہولڈر بنانا چاہیں جو آپ آگے چلانے کا ارادہ رکھتے ہیں۔ بہت سارے پروگراموں میں کسی ڈائرکٹری میں موجود ایک ہی خالی فائل کی ضرورت ہوتی ہے تاکہ آپشن کو آن یا آف کریں۔



آپ کمانڈ لائن سے پوری ٹیکسٹ فائلیں بھی بنانا چاہتے ہیں ، جو بھی ممکن ہے ، لیکن آپ کو درج ذیل مثالوں کے لئے کمانڈ لائن ماحول سے کام کرنے کی ضرورت ہوگی۔ آپ ڈیش یا وہسکر مینو پر ٹرمینل تلاش کرسکتے ہیں۔ آپ ورچوئل ٹرمینل جانے کے لئے Ctrl ، Alt اور F1-F6 کو بھی تھام سکتے ہیں یا بیشتر ڈیسک ٹاپ ماحول میں Ctrl، Alt اور T کو تھام سکتے ہیں۔ آپ ایپلیکیشنز مینو پر بھی کلک کرنا چاہتے ہیں ، سسٹم ٹولس مینو کی طرف اشارہ کریں اور پھر ٹرمینل منتخب کریں۔



طریقہ 1: ٹچ کمانڈ کے ساتھ

آپ ٹائپ کرسکتے ہیں خالی ٹچ کریں کسی بھی ڈائرکٹری میں خالی فائل بنانے کے ل you're جو آپ فی الحال واقع ہیں۔ اگر آپ کا کمانڈ ہوم ڈائریکٹری میں پہلے سے طے ہوجاتا ہے ، تو یہ آپ کی ہوم ڈائریکٹری میں خالی ٹیکسٹ فائل نامی فائل بنائے گا جب تک کہ پہلے سے موجود نہیں ہے۔ اس میں خالی .txt فائل۔ ٹچ کمانڈ پہلے سے موجود کسی بھی فائل کے لئے فائل میں ترمیم کی تاریخ کو اپ ڈیٹ کرے گی۔



بصورت دیگر ، اگر آپ ٹچ ٹائپ کرتے ہیں جس کے بعد کسی ایسی فائل کا نام موجود نہیں جو موجود نہیں ہے تو یہ فورا. ہی خالی صفر بائٹ ٹیکسٹ فائل بنائے گی۔ یہ کرنے کا یہ ایک معیاری طریقہ ہے ، اس کے لئے مزید ان پٹ کی ضرورت نہیں ہوتی ہے اور جب آپ ایسا کرتے ہیں تو آپ کو کوئی حقیقی آؤٹ پٹ فراہم نہیں کرے گی۔ آپ ٹائپ کرسکتے ہیں ls اور پھر ثابت کریں کہ فائل موجود ہے کے لئے enter دبائیں۔ آپ جب تک چاہیں کسی بھی فائل کا نام استعمال کرسکتے ہیں جب تک کہ یہ درست ہو۔

طریقہ 2: ایکو کمانڈ استعمال کرنا

عام طور پر ایکو کمانڈ جو بھی آپ اسے کہتے ہیں اسے سیدھے سیدھے کمانڈ لائن تک گونجتا ہے۔ آپ اسے نئی فائل بنانے کیلئے آؤٹ پٹ کو ری ڈائریکٹ کرسکتے ہیں۔ آپ استعمال کر سکتے ہیں بازگشت- n> test.txt ایک خالی فائل بنانے کے لئے. یہ ٹچ کی طرح کام کرتا ہے اور اس میں کچھ بھی نہیں رکھتا ہے۔ آپ ایکو کچھ بھی ٹائپ کرسکتے ہیں متن> test.txt اور اس میں متن کی ایک ہی لائن والی فائل بنانے کیلئے واپسی کو دبائیں۔ قدرتی طور پر آپ اپنی خواہش کے مطابق کچھ متن اور فائل کے نام کی جگہ لے سکتے ہیں ، لیکن یاد رکھیں کہ اگر وہ فائل پہلے سے موجود ہے تو یہ اسے اوورٹائٹ کردے گی اور آپ کی پرانی فائل سے نجات دلائے گی لہذا محتاط رہنا ہی بہتر ہے! متبادل کے طور پر ، آپ استعمال کرنا چاہتے ہیں بازگشت '> testFile.txt ، جو اس میں خالی لائن کے سوا کچھ نہیں کے ساتھ ایک فائل بنائے گی۔



طریقہ 3: پرنٹف کمانڈ کے ساتھ

آپ کوشش کرنا چاہتے ہو printf '> testFile مکمل طور پر خالی فائل بنانے کے ل or یا printf ‘ n’> ٹیسٹ فائل ایسی تخلیق کرنے کے لئے جس میں اس میں ایک نئ لائن کریکٹر کے سوا کچھ نہ ہو۔ ایک بار پھر ، اس نام کے ساتھ کسی بھی فائل کو اوور رائٹ کرے گا اور اس طرح اسے احتیاط کے ساتھ استعمال کرنا چاہئے۔ اگرچہ یہ دوسرے طریقوں سے خاصی مختلف نہیں ہے ، لیکن آپ اسے کبھی کبھی اسکرپٹ میں دیکھ سکتے ہیں۔ کچھ بڑی عمر کے لینکس کی تقسیم کے ساتھ ساتھ یونیکس کے کچھ دیگر نفاذ پر ، بازگشت کی کمان نئی لائنیں نہیں نکال پائے گی ، لہذا کبھی کبھار اس طریقے کا سہارا لینا بھی ایک اور وجہ ہے۔ خود ٹچ کمانڈ کا استعمال ، بہر حال ، ہمیشہ ہی سب سے آسان ہوتا ہے۔

طریقہ 4: بلی سے آؤٹ پٹ کو ری ڈائریکٹ کرنا

اگرچہ آپ نے شارٹ ٹیکسٹ فائل کے مندرجات کو پڑھنے یا ان میں سے دو میں شامل ہونے کے ل cat بلی کا استعمال کیا ہے ، لیکن آپ اصل میں اس کے ساتھ ہی ٹرمینل ونڈو سے فائلوں کو کسی قسم کے قدیم متن ایڈیٹر کی طرح استعمال کر سکتے ہیں۔ ہم کہتے ہیں کہ آپ ایک سادہ اسکرپٹ بنانا چاہتے ہیں۔ آپ ٹائپ کرسکتے ہیں بلی> ہیلو.ش اور داخل دبائیں۔ اب ٹائپنگ #! / bin / bash اورشروع کریں اور اس کے بعد گونج ہیلو ورلڈ اور enter دبائیں۔ اس کے بعد آپ Ctrl کو تھام سکتے ہیں اور اپنی فائل کو بچانے کے لئے D کی کلید کو دبائیں۔ مندرجات کو دیکھنے کے لئے بلی ہیلو۔ش ٹائپ کریں۔ یہ بالکل ایسے ہی ہوگا جیسے آپ نے اسے ٹیکسٹ ایڈیٹر میں لکھا ہے۔

یہ کسی بھی معاملے کے لئے ایک انتہائی مفید چال ہے جہاں آپ کو کمانڈ لائن سے جلدی سے ایک ٹیکسٹ فائل بنانے کی ضرورت ہوتی ہے جس میں درحقیقت اس میں کچھ متن موجود ہوتا ہے۔ اگرچہ آپ کو اپنی اسکرپٹ پر عمل درآمد کے ل ch chmod + x ہیلو.ش استعمال کرنے کی ضرورت ہوگی ، دوسری صورت میں جلدی میں اسکرپٹس لکھنے کا یہ ایک عمدہ طریقہ ہے۔ آپ اسے کنفگریشن فائلوں اور کچھ بھی لکھنے کے لئے بھی استعمال کرسکتے ہیں جس میں صرف ایک لائن یا دو کی ضرورت ہوتی ہے جس کو بہت جلد لکھا جاتا ہے۔ یہ کسی بھی چیز تک محدود نہیں ہے ، اور آپ کو اس وقت تک استعمال کرنے میں آزاد محسوس کرنا چاہئے جب تک کہ آپ کسی دوسری فائل کو ادلھائی نہیں کررہے ہیں۔

ستم ظریفی یہ ہے کہ ، آپ خالی فائلیں بنانے کے لئے بھی اسی طرح رئیرکشن کا استعمال کرسکتے ہیں جس طرح آپ ٹچ کو استعمال کرتے ہیں۔ کوشش کریں > بل ایک خالی فائل بنانے کے لئے کمانڈ لائن سے۔ آپ کو استعمال کرنا پڑ سکتا ہے :> بل اگر آپ سی شیل یا ٹی سی ایس ماحول کے کچھ دوسرے ورژن کے ساتھ کام کر رہے ہیں۔

ایک بار پھر ، یہ بات ذہن میں رکھیں کہ آپ کسی بھی فائل کے نام کو استعمال کرسکتے ہیں جو آپ یہاں پسند کرتے ہو۔ یہ چالیں کسی بھی طرح اسکرپٹ یا اس طرح کے کچھ اور لکھنے تک محدود نہیں ہیں۔ ان کا اطلاق کرتے وقت آپ خوبصورت تخلیقی ہوسکتے ہیں۔ یہاں تک کہ اگر آپ کو کبھی ضرورت ہو تو آپ یہ زیادہ ظاہری طور پر بھی کرسکتے ہیں۔ مثال کے طور پر ، آپ استعمال کرنا چاہتے ہیں cp / dev / null بل مذکورہ بالا کے بجائے ، تاکہ آپ لینکس کی خصوصی آلہ فائل کو نئی فائل میں لفظی طور پر کاپی کرسکیں ، جو قدرتی طور پر خالی ہے۔ یہ ایک بار پھر وہی کام کرتا ہے جو چھونے والا ہوتا۔

4 منٹ پڑھا